1)  projection decision-making
投影决策
1.
The projection decision-making method is a comprehensive evaluation method which is based on the vector projection principle,and could differentiate the quality of various plans through comparing the size of various plans′ projection value.
投影决策方法是一种基于矢量投影原理建立的综合评价方法,通过比较各方案投影值的大小来区分各方案的优劣。

补充资料:滤波反投影或卷积反投影


滤波反投影或卷积反投影


影像学术语。当代影像学设备进行影像重建的数学方法。在直接用扫描后所获得的投影轨迹剖面图反投影重建出的CT图像中,无法避免角度卷入条纹伪影(angular aliasing streaks)造成的模糊和失真。这种现象与被扫描层面的空间频率中高频信息的损失有关。使用一种精密的数学方法去除这种模糊。称为“展现”(unfolding)或去卷积(deconvolution),即在反投影前使用一种数学的“滤器”或卷积函数对原始数据进行修正,然后再进行反投影。两步数学处理过程合称为滤波(修正后)反投影或卷积(后)反投影。这种方法的优点是处理过程简单,速度快,所得图像逼真、清晰。
